Overview of Role

Please give an overview of your role and what this involves on a day-to-day basis.
I recruit tech contractors for the West Midlands technology market. Day to day I search for candidates using our database, job boards, linkedin.
I then prep them for interview, manage through compliance, and aftercare candidates.
Were you given much responsibility during your placement / internship?
Absolutely, daily I am responsible for the management of candidate's careers.

Support and Guidance

How much support and guidance did you receive during your placement / internship?
More than expected from a big corporate. I had some personal struggles through my placement that were dealt with professionally but with empathy.
I had monthly reviews for progress and for any questions, opportunities to explore other sectors.

Company Culture

What was the company culture and general atmosphere like?
8/10, I would say the overall culture is beneficial for development.
There were company wide christmas parties, period end events, charity events and sponsorships, local community outreach, cultural events (international womens day, lgbtq+ history month, black history month)
Perhaps what was missing is leisure/sports clubs but there was not particular demand.

Overall Experience

To what extent did you enjoy your placement / internship?
I cannot think of many improvements at all. My placement has helped developed me professionally and personally and I could not be more grateful.
The work is rewarding emotionally, because there is genuine opportunity to change careers.
Financially, the base salary could be better - I do not receive commission as an intern which feels strange as in every other way I am treated as permanent staff.

What advice would you give to others applying to Hays
Come prepared with questions about parts of the role you do and don't like.
Management are very honest and like intelligent, inquisitive questions.
Recruitment is not necessarily a difficult role, you just have to have drive and effort to make it a success.
The company believes in upskilling people and promoting them rather than bringing in outside hires, so coming in at a low level is beneficial
